I Have This Range And Want To Know Why It Doesn't Have An Exhaust Option.

I recently bought a house and also bought the new stanless steel appliances that were in it. The stove has no exhaust hood or anyplace to install a vent pipe. How would you avoid smoke and grease smells without an exhaust?
